NB2769ASNR2 by Onsemi

NB2769ASNR2 Clock Generator by Onsemi operates at a max output frequency of 13 MHz with supply voltages of 2.5V to 3.3V. It is a small outline, thin profile package suitable for commercial temperature grade applications in various electronic devices requiring clock generation functionalities. The device features a dual terminal position and Gull Wing form factor for surface mount assembly, making it ideal for compact designs with limited space constraints.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
